This study evaluated the mechanical properties of the alpha-calcium sulfate hemihydrate replaced concrete to reduce the cracking in a box culvert power transmission. After setting the replacement ratio of alpha-calcium sulfate hemihydrate at 0, 6, 9, 12 and 15%, the setting time, compressive strength, and drying shrinkage were measured and the microstrucre and crystal structure were analyzed. As a result, it was confirmed that as the replacement ratio of alpha-calcium sulfate hemihydrateincreased, the setting tim decreased and the compressive strength declined. On the other hand, when the alpha-calcium sulfate hemihydrate is applied to a box culvert power transmissoin, the cracking reduction performance will be improved, and the improvement of compressive strength will be required.
